The capability to determine expenses associated with package delivery on a specific platform designed for live online auctions and sales constitutes a core element of its operational framework. This feature allows both sellers and buyers to accurately estimate the financial implications of shipping items, contributing to transparency in transactions. As an example, a seller listing a collectible figurine needs to know the cost to ship it to a potential buyer to accurately set the listing price or offer combined shipping discounts.
Accurate expense prediction is vital for maintaining profitability for sellers and ensuring buyers are aware of the total purchase price, including delivery. This ultimately leads to increased user satisfaction and platform trust. Furthermore, it streamlines the sales process, preventing unexpected charges and potential disputes. This element grew in significance alongside the platform’s expanding user base and diversified range of products, making it a critical aspect of the online marketplace’s infrastructure.
